The best / ultimate home automation platform?

In short - today upgraded my MacPro "Trashcan" to 12 core Xeon.
~ 80% performance increase.

Running Indigo + a lot of plugins + Security Spy (12 HD cameras with AI / HD recognition) - now ~20% CPU load. Used to be ~90%.

Ebay price for a new CPU is around 200$.
Used to be ~3000$ :)

The procedure is quite simple. Highly recommended as a "high-end home automation engine".
